What's The Definition Of Kamikaze?
kamikaze
If someone such as a soldier performs a kamikaze act, they attack the enemy knowing that they will be killed doing it. kamikaze in American English of or pertaining to a suicidal attack by a Japanese airplane pilot in WWII the pilot or airplane in a kamikaze attack adjective: of, pertaining to, undertaken by, or characteristic of a kamikaze noun: a member of a special corps in the Japanese air force charged with the suicidal mission of crashing an aircraft laden with explosives into an enemy target, esp. a warship kamikaze in British English (in World War II) one of a group of Japanese pilots who performed suicidal missions by crashing their aircraft, loaded with explosives, into an enemy target, esp a ship |
